Recorded at the Domovina Studio, Prague, February 19-20, 1949 (1-3) and in the Rudolfinum, Prague, March 7-9, 1955 (4-7).Digitally remastered at 96 kHz/24 bit from the original mastertapes, SR Studio, Prague, 2005.
